Punjab targets red tape in doctors’ service matters with digital push | Chandigarh News

Chandigarh: To streamline administrative processes and reduce delays, the Punjab govt has approved the use of the i-HRMS and e-File system for handling probation clearances, Modified Assured Career Progression (MACP) cases and leave-related approvals for govt doctors.The decision follows long-standing demand from govt doctors seeking time-bound and batch-wise clearance of probation and MACP cases through…

Nurses join call of indefinite strike from today | Pune News

Pune:The Maharashtra State Government Employees Confederation (MSGEC) has called an indefinite strike starting Tuesday and 17 lakh employees, including 24,000 nurses of govt medical colleges and district as well as rural hospitals, are expected to join in order to raise long-pending issues.The confederation’s various demands include reinstatement of the old pensionscheme,recruitment to vacant nursing positions,…
